Telegram Reader

Read-only interface to wzray's Telegram via https://tg-proxy.wzray.com.

Endpoints

Base URL: https://tg-proxy.wzray.com

1. Get Chats

curl -s "https://tg-proxy.wzray.com/chats?limit=50&offset=0"

Returns: {"items": [{id, title, type, chat_type, muted, archived, folder_id, folder_ids, pinned, ...}], "limit", "offset", "has_more", "remaining_count"}

Supported query params:

  • limit
  • offset
  • archived=true|false
  • chat_type=direct|bot|group|channel
  • folder_id — filter chats by Telegram folder/dialog filter id (get list from /folders)

2. Get Folders

curl -s "https://tg-proxy.wzray.com/folders"

Returns: [{id, title, type, icon_emoji, pinned_chat_ids, include_chat_ids, exclude_chat_ids, contacts, non_contacts, groups, broadcasts, bots, exclude_muted, exclude_read, exclude_archived, has_my_invites}]

3. Get Messages in Chat

curl -s "https://tg-proxy.wzray.com/chats/{chat_id}/messages?limit=50&offset=0"

Returns: {"chat": {...}, "items": [{id, date, text, from_user, chat_id, from_me, is_outgoing, reply_to_message_id, quoted_text, reply_snippet, edited_at, is_read, attachments}], "limit", "offset", "has_more"}

4. Get Messages Delta

curl -s "https://tg-proxy.wzray.com/chats/{chat_id}/delta?since=2026-02-16T06:00:00Z&limit=50&offset=0"

Returns: {"chat": {...}, "items": [...], "limit", "offset", "has_more", "remaining_count"}

Notes:

  • since is required for delta
  • delta returns messages in chronological order
  • offset is applied inside the filtered since window
  • remaining_count is present where the server can compute it cheaply and accurately
  • null fields are omitted from JSON output
  • responses are pretty-printed JSON

Behavior

On Heartbeat (hourly)

  1. Load state
  2. For each watched chat, get delta since last_check
  3. Filter important messages:
    • Mentions (@wzray)
    • Keywords: "важно", "срочно", "deadline", "сегодня"
    • Unread DMs
  4. Summarize and notify if significant
  5. Update last_check to now

When User Asks

  • "Что нового?" → run delta since last_check, summarize
  • "Что писал [кто-то]?" → search in recent messages
  • "Покажи чаты" → list chats from API

Priority Filters

For heartbeat summaries, prioritize:

  1. DMs with unread/unanswered messages
  2. Messages mentioning user
  3. Messages with urgency keywords
  4. Pinned/important chats

Ignore:

  • Channels (unless user explicitly watches them)
  • Muted chats
  • Large groups with high traffic (unless mentioned)
